Tại sao EIP-3074 sẽ được bao gồm trong bản nâng cấp Ethereum tiếp theo? Khác biệt giữa nó và ERC-4337 là gì?
Tiêu đề gốc: "Tại sao EIP-3074 được bao gồm trong bản nâng cấp Ethereum tiếp theo? Liệu mô hình trừu tượng tài khoản ERC-4337 có đủ không?"
Tác giả gốc: 0xNatalie, ChainFeeds
Sau hơn 3 năm lắng đọng và cải tiến, EIP-3074 đã nhận được sự ủng hộ rộng rãi từ cộng đồng Ethereum tại cuộc họp ACDE lần thứ 183 của Ethereum và chính thức được bao gồm trong bản nâng cấp cứng Ethereum tiếp theo. EIP-3074 được đề xuất bởi nhà nghiên cứu Ethereum Sam Wilson, nhà phát triển Go Ethereum Matt Garnett và những người khác. Lõi của EIP-3074 là cho phép bất kỳ tài khoản sở hữu bên ngoài (EOA) nào hoạt động như một ví hợp đồng thông minh, mà không cần triển khai các hợp đồng bổ sung hoặc di dời thủ công. Như CTO của Paradigm Georgios Konstantopoulos nói, "Trải nghiệm người dùng ví sẽ được cải thiện 10 lần." Vậy EIP-3074 làm điều này như thế nào? Khác biệt với ERC-4337 là gì?
EIP-3074 là bản nâng cấp cho EVM
Tài khoản sở hữu bên ngoài (EOA) là một loại tài khoản trên Ethereum được người dùng trực tiếp kiểm soát và quản lý, chẳng hạn như các tài khoản được tạo bởi ví mnemonic mà chúng ta thường sử dụng, như MetaMask. EIP-3074 giới thiệu hai hướng dẫn máy ảo Ethereum mới: AUTH và AUTHCALL, cho phép EOA kết nối với một hợp đồng thông minh và giao quyền kiểm soát của giao dịch cho hợp đồng thông minh.
· Hướng dẫn AUTH: được sử dụng để xác minh chữ ký ECDSA và thiết lập một biến ngữ cảnh "authorized" dựa trên kết quả chữ ký. Nếu chữ ký hợp lệ và địa chỉ người ký khớp với địa chỉ ủy quyền đã cho, "authorized" sẽ được thiết lập thành địa chỉ ủy quyền. Điều này cho phép hướng dẫn AUTH cho phép một hợp đồng thông minh thực hiện các hoạt động thay mặt cho một EOA, từ đó thực hiện việc ủy quyền kiểm soát.
· Hướng dẫn AUTHCALL: Tương tự như hướng dẫn CALL hiện có, nó được sử dụng để thực hiện một cuộc gọi bên ngoài. Sự khác biệt là AUTHCALL sẽ sử dụng địa chỉ ủy quyền đã thiết lập trước đó bởi hướng dẫn AUTH như địa chỉ gọi. Điều này có nghĩa là AUTHCALL sẽ sử dụng EOA được ủy quyền như người gửi, thay vì chính hợp đồng.
Quá trình tổng thể là: người dùng ký tin nhận ủy quyền, hợp đồng Invoker nhận và xác minh nó, và hợp đồng Invoker sử dụng các hướng dẫn AUTH và AUTHCALL để gửi giao dịch như EOA, thực hiện giao dịch thay mặt cho người dùng mà không cần sử dụng trực tiếp khóa riêng của người dùng, sau đó trả kết quả cho người dùng.
Sự khác biệt so với ERC-4337
ERC-4337 ở mức độ giao thức và không yêu cầu thay đổi tại lớp đồng thuận. Mục tiêu chính là đạt được trừu tượng tài khoản, cho phép hợp đồng thông minh sở hữu trực tiếp tiền và có các chức năng tương tự như các tài khoản Ethereum. Đó là, cho phép các tài khoản hợp đồng thông minh có các đặc điểm của EOA khởi tạo giao dịch một cách tích cực.
Và EIP-3074 cần được triển khai thông qua một bản nâng cấp cứng Ethereum. Mục tiêu chính là cung cấp các chức năng của EOA tương tự như các hợp đồng thông minh, ủy quyền kiểm soát của EOA cho các hợp đồng thông minh, để các hợp đồng thông minh có thể giao dịch thay mặt cho người dùng, và hỗ trợ giao dịch hàng loạt, giao dịch được tài trợ (nghĩa là bên thứ ba trả phí gas để thực hiện giao dịch) và các chức năng khác. Mặc dù nó khiến EOA có chức năng của một ví hợp đồng thông minh, nhưng tài khoản vẫn là EOA. Nếu khóa bị đánh cắp, điều đó có nghĩa là mất hoàn toàn. (Trừ khi thiết lập một hợp đồng đặc biệt dành riêng cho việc phục hồi tài khoản)
Tại sao điều này quan trọng?
Trong thời đại của nhiều chuỗi, việc hỗ trợ ERC-4337 cho mỗi chuỗi đòi hỏi rất nhiều công việc phát triển. Và giao dịch di dời được đề xuất bởi EIP-7377, cho phép EOA u
Người dùng cần di dời tài khoản của họ sang hợp đồng thông minh, yêu cầu người dùng gửi giao dịch di dời một cách thủ công. Ngược lại, EIP-3074 cung cấp cho EOA chức năng của hợp đồng thông minh, có thể được sử dụng trực tiếp trên tất cả các chuỗi, và không đòi hỏi người dùng phải di dời một cách thủ công.
So với các đề xuất khác, ưu điểm của EIP-3074 là nó đơn giản và hiệu quả, và người dùng có thể tận hưởng các chức năng của hợp đồng thông minh mà không cần các quy trình bổ sung. Trước đây, cộng đồng Ethereum quan ngại về các vấn đề bảo mật kỹ thuật của EIP-3074. Sau khi cải tiến và kiểm thử, cộng đồng rộng rãi ủng hộ việc bao gồm EIP-3074 trong bản nâng cấp Ethereum tiếp theo, điều này sẽ ảnh hưởng đến nhiều lĩnh vực trong hệ sinh thái Ethereum.
Ví dụ, trong lĩnh vực DeFi, chức năng giao dịch hàng loạt của EIP-3074 sẽ cải thiện đáng kể hiệu suất của các nhà cung cấp thanh khoản và nhà giao dịch và giảm chi phí tham gia. Ngoài ra, bằng cách ủy quyền tài khoản người dùng để thực hiện giao dịch, các ứng dụng DeFi có thể hoạt động như nhà tài trợ và trả phí gas cho người dùng, từ đó giảm ngưỡng cho người dùng sử dụng sản phẩm DeFi và thúc đẩy việc áp dụng quy mô lớn của DeFi.
Trong lĩnh vực trò chơi toàn chuỗi, thông qua EIP-3074, người dùng có thể ủy quyền quyền thực hiện tài khoản cho bên thứ ba (Invoker) thông qua ủy quyền, do đó tránh được vấn đề người dùng cần xác nhận trên chuỗi và trả phí Gas cho mỗi giao dịch. Nhà phát triển trò chơi hoặc bên thứ ba khác có thể thực hiện giao dịch thay mặt cho người dùng, và người dùng chỉ cần ủy quyền một lần, điều này đơn giản hóa quy trình giao dịch và cải thiện sự trôi chảy của trò chơi.
Rủi ro tiềm năng
Trong giao dịch Ethereum, các nhà xác minh nút cần biết chính xác các chi tiết của giao dịch để xử lý chúng một cách đúng đắn. Điều này là cách duy nhất để đảm bảo an ninh và ổn định của mạng lưới. Trong EIP-3074, hợp đồng thông minh được phép thực hiện giao dịch thay mặt cho EOA. Khi đến giao dịch được tài trợ, tương tác với các hợp đồng hoặc tài khoản khác có thể thay đổi trạng thái tài khoản trước và sau khi giao dịch được thực hiện, làm cho việc dự báo tác động của giao dịch trở nên khó khăn đối với các nhà xác minh nút, dẫn đến rủi ro an ninh không nhất quán của mạng lưới.
Ngoài ra, mặc dù người dùng có thể ủy quyền cho bên thứ ba thực hiện tài khoản bằng cách ký, điều này cũng có nghĩa là bên thứ ba (Invoker) có thể thực hiện tài khoản của người dùng đến một mức độ nhất định, điều này có thể dẫn đến các vấn đề bảo mật tiềm ẩn. Nếu quyền hạn của bên thứ ba bị lạm dụng hoặc bị hack, quỹ và thông tin cá nhân của người dùng có thể bị đe dọa.
Liên kết gốc
欢迎加入律动 BlockBeats 官方社群:
Telegram 订阅群: https://t.me/theblockbeats
Telegram 交流群: https://t.me/BlockBeats_App
Twitter 官方账号: https://twitter.com/BlockBeatsAsia
Tuyên bố miễn trừ trách nhiệm: Mọi thông tin trong bài viết đều thể hiện quan điểm của tác giả và không liên quan đến nền tảng. Bài viết này không nhằm mục đích tham khảo để đưa ra quyết định đầu tư.
Bạn cũng có thể thích
Thị trường tiền mã hóa ghi nhận hơn 1 tỷ USD bị thanh lý trong ngày, BTC giảm xuống dưới 100.000 USD sau các cuộc tấn công của Mỹ vào Iran
Tóm tắt nhanh: Thị trường tiền mã hóa đã giảm mạnh sau khi Mỹ thông báo tiến hành ba cuộc tấn công quân sự vào các cơ sở hạt nhân của Iran, dẫn đến hơn 1 tỷ USD bị thanh lý trong ngày và giá Bitcoin rơi xuống dưới 100.000 USD lần đầu tiên sau 45 ngày. Phần lớn các lệnh thanh lý là vị thế mua, và dữ liệu công khai có thể chưa phản ánh đầy đủ quy mô thực sự của các đợt thanh lý này. Giá các altcoin ghi nhận mức giảm mạnh nhất, trong khi 30 đồng tiền mã hóa hàng đầu theo vốn hóa thị trường lại giữ giá tốt hơn. Quốc hội Iran...

Các quỹ ETF Ethereum giao ngay ghi nhận dòng tiền rút ra lớn nhất trong một tháng khi giá ETH giảm xuống dưới 2.400 USD
Tóm tắt nhanh: Các quỹ ETF Ethereum giao ngay tại Mỹ đã ghi nhận dòng tiền rút ra trị giá hơn 11 triệu đô la vào thứ Sáu, mức lớn nhất kể từ giữa tháng Năm. Dù có dòng tiền rút ra, các ETF này vẫn thu hút khoảng 840 triệu đô la dòng tiền vào tích lũy trong suốt tháng Sáu. Trong khi đó, các quỹ ETF Bitcoin giao ngay tiếp tục ghi nhận dòng tiền vào, thiết lập kỷ lục mới về tổng dòng tiền vào ròng tích lũy trong năm phiên giao dịch liên tiếp.

Thống đốc Texas Greg Abbott ký ban hành luật dự trữ Bitcoin chiến lược
Tóm tắt nhanh: Thống đốc Texas Greg Abbott đã ký ban hành luật Bitcoin được cơ quan lập pháp bang thông qua vào tháng trước, đưa Texas trở thành bang thứ ba thông qua luật thiết lập quỹ dự trữ Bitcoin chiến lược. Chủ tịch Hội đồng Blockchain Texas trước đó cho biết với The Block rằng ông kỳ vọng bang sẽ đầu tư hàng chục triệu đô la vào tiền điện tử này.

Semler Scientific tuyển dụng chuyên gia kỳ cựu trong ngành tiền mã hóa, dự định tăng gấp đôi lượng nắm giữ bitcoin vào cuối năm
Tóm tắt nhanh Tính đến ngày 4 tháng 6, Semler Scientific (SMLR) đang nắm giữ 4.449 BTC, trị giá khoảng 462 triệu USD theo giá hiện tại. Joe Burnett, giám đốc chiến lược Bitcoin mới của công ty, trước đây từng là giám đốc nghiên cứu thị trường tại Unchained và là trưởng nhóm phân tích kiêm quản lý sản phẩm tại Blockware Solutions.

Thịnh hành
ThêmGiá tiền điện tử
Thêm








